New cationic coinage metal complexes featuring silyl group functionalized phosphine: syntheses, structures and catalytic studies in alkyne–azide cycloaddition reactions

A series of coinage metal complexes bearing rarely explored ortho-silylated phosphine is reported. The treatment of diphenyl(2-(trimethylsilyl)phenyl)phosphine (1) with CuCl and Cu(CH3CN)4BF4 furnished the corresponding neutral (1)CuCl2 (2) and mono-cationic (1)2Cu(CH3CN)BF4 (3) complexes, respectively. The reactions of 1 with AgX (X = BF4−, NO3−) in 2 : 1 ratio furnished the corresponding mono cationic dicoordinate silver(i) complexes of the type (1)2AgX (X = BF4− (4a), NO3− (4b)). The ortho-silylated phosphine ligand (1) was conveniently converted into the corresponding sulfide (5a) and selenide (5b) species, and their reactions with Cu(CH3CN)4BF4 yielded mono-cationic, homoleptic tris(silylphosphinochalcogenide)copper(i) complexes of the type (5a/5b)3CuBF4 (6a/6b). The molecular structures of 2–4 and 6 were established by single-crystal X-ray diffraction analysis. The copper complexes 2, 3, and 6a were employed as catalysts in azide–alkyne cycloaddition reactions. Among these complexes, 3 was extensively used in the preparation of various mono- and bis-triazoles consisting of tolyl, benzyl, carbazolyl, and propargylic ether groups. Three sets of substituted triazole derivatives were achieved under mild conditions by employing copper(i) catalytic systems. The mechanistic studies indicated the formation of a heteroleptic copper(i) triazolide intermediate which was detected by high-resolution mass spectral analysis.
